Definition and meaning of English word "borrow"

borrow

/ˈbɔːrəʊ/

Meaning

Verb

To receive (something) from somebody temporarily, expecting to return it.

How to use

The verb 'borrow' is often used in everyday conversation and typically implies a temporary transfer of possession. A common mistake is to confuse it with 'lend', which has the opposite meaning.
